Aggarwal Vaishya Samaj Forms Ratia Womens Unit Seema Bansal Appointed President

Ratia, June 6 (Paigam-e-Jagat): Under the directions of Aggarwal Vaishya Samaj Haryana State President Ashok Buwaniwala and the guidance of State General Secretary Rajesh Singla, the Ratia Assembly Women's Unit has been constituted after consultations with State Women President Sushila Sarraf and District President Rajendra Mittal. The announcement was made by District Treasurer Vipin Goyal.
According to Vipin Goyal, District Women President Deepika Bansal appointed Seema Rani Bansal as President of the Ratia Assembly Women's Unit, Siya Rani as General Secretary, and Anita Rani as Treasurer. The newly formed unit has been entrusted with the responsibility of expanding the organization and strengthening social activities in the region.
Goyal further stated that the newly appointed president has been directed to form an 11-member executive committee. The organization has also emphasized advancing its "One Family-One Member" campaign to connect more families with the association.
He added that, as per the instructions of the state leadership, District President Rajendra Mittal will soon constitute the Tohana Assembly Unit as well as the district-level unit. These steps are aimed at promoting social, cultural, and welfare activities across the district.
Vipin Goyal said that Aggarwal Vaishya Samaj Haryana is one of the few organizations whose assembly and district units have been actively engaged in social service for more than a decade. He stated that the organization's primary objective is to increase social, educational, and political awareness among members of the Aggarwal Vaishya community and encourage their greater participation in public life.
